Specifications

  • Color: Light Brown
  • Material: Bamboo
  • Product Dimensions: 12.6" L x 4.9" W x 10.5" H
  • Item Weight: 2 Pounds
  • Brand: Libreshine

The Slim Bamboo Cutting Board Holder & Baking Sheet Organizer by Libreshine is an innovative solution designed to optimize your kitchen space while providing easy access to your cooking essentials. If you find your kitchen cluttered with stacked cutting boards, sheet pans, and lids, this organizer could streamline your workflow and enhance your cooking experience.

Features

  • Slim Design for Narrow Spaces: Perfectly crafted to fit tight cabinets and small countertops, it holds between 5 to 8 items such as cutting boards, sheet pans, and lids without taking up much room.
  • Open-Front Accessibility: The slanted open front design allows items to remain visible and easily accessible, preventing the frustration of digging through piles.
  • Durable Bamboo Construction: Made from solid 0.4-inch bamboo, it boasts a smooth finish and robust stability, ideal for daily use in any busy kitchen.
  • Flexible Mounting Options: You can place it on a countertop or mount it on walls or inside cabinets without drilling, thanks to the included mounting hardware.
  • Included Hardware: Comes with adhesive screws, wall anchors, and anti-slip silicone pads for secure installation and stability.

Pros

  • Maximizes storage in limited spaces while keeping items organized.
  • Easy installation options cater to various kitchen layouts.
  • The bamboo material not only looks great but is also durable and easy to clean.
  • Lightweight at just 2 pounds, making it easy to move when needed.

Cons

  • May not be suitable for very thick cutting boards or larger pans beyond its stated capacity.
  • The open-front design might require careful loading to avoid tipping if overloaded.

Attactive. Solid. Would be a pain in the butt to mount, though.

Attractive, solid, holds a fair amount of magazines. Not as light colored as some bamboo, which I appreciate, because a middle of the spectrum colored wood fades into the background better than a dark or light wood, while still lending the cozy woodgrain vibe we all love.My one complaint has to do with the placement of the mounting holes in the sides.There are 3. One at the top, and two at the bottom. Getting 2 hooks mounted the correct distance apart isn't too hard, but getting 3 mounted in a triangle is significantly harder. The easiest thing to do would be to use just 2 of the mounting hooks. But for an item that is probably just as heavy at the bottom as at the top, you'd need two hooks plumb with each other. And the only way to do that is by using the bottom two mounting holes, because the top hole has no partner. Using just the bottom two mounts would let the box's upper half lean away from the wall, making the whole thing precarious.Why not have 2 mounting holes in the top half, even if they have to be closer together, than in each corner at the bottom? Gravity would keep the box stable no matter how close together the mounting holes were, as long as they were near the top edge.I'm not intending to mount mine, but the mounting hole placement was a poor design choice, structurally speaking, which is annoying regardless.
